Voltage multipliers are similar in many ways to rectifiers in that they convert ac-to-dc voltages for use in many electrical and electronic circuit applications such as in microwave ovens, strong electric field coils for cathode-ray tubes, electrostatic and high voltage test equipment, etc, where it is necessary to have a very high dc voltage.

Introduction: dc power supply the dc power supply is used to generate either a constant voltage (cv) or a constant current (cc). That is, it may be used as either a dc voltage source or a dc current source.
